Idiopathic juvenile osteoporosis.
American Journal of Diseases of Children (1960)
|September 1, 1979
Summary
Idiopathic juvenile osteoporosis in children typically resolves after puberty. Further observation is needed to see if these individuals face increased osteoporosis risk later in life.

Background:
- Idiopathic juvenile osteoporosis (IJO) is a rare condition affecting children.
- Understanding the long-term prognosis and potential risk factors for IJO is crucial.
Observation:
- Four pediatric patients diagnosed with idiopathic juvenile osteoporosis (IJO) are presented.
- All patients presented between ages 10-13 and experienced spontaneous recovery post-puberty.
- A literature review of 27 similar idiopathic juvenile osteoporosis cases was conducted.
Findings:
- Idiopathic juvenile osteoporosis in children appears to have a self-limited course, often resolving after puberty.
- Milder cases may be underdiagnosed due to pain mimicking rheumatic disorders.
- The spontaneous recovery suggests a unique pathophysiology in pediatric bone health.
Implications:
- Longitudinal studies are warranted to assess the long-term bone health of individuals with a history of IJO.
- Investigating potential links between IJO and later-life osteoporosis, including during pregnancy, is recommended.
- Further research into the etiology of idiopathic juvenile osteoporosis could improve diagnostic and therapeutic strategies.
